# Toyota Fortuner

Toyota Fortuner also gets a redesigned along with much more powerful engine to rule the streets. The new Fortuner is based on the 10th generation Hilux pick-up truck to keep up the harsh conditions of off-roading. However, with its modified mesmerizing looks and interiors makes the driver not to step out of the car.

The sporty SUV will be introduced later in the year globally, and Indian buyers have to wait till next year to get their hands on it.  As the pricing is concerned, we cannot expect any price reduction instead the car will cost much higher than its predecessor.
